SysDesign is an innovative educational platform designed to elevate system design skills through hands-on learning. It offers users a comprehensive curriculum featuring 40 real-world problems, each broken down into 10 detailed modules covering all critical aspects of system architecture, scalability, and performance. The platform draws insights from the architectures of industry giants like Twitter, Netflix, Uber, and Google, providing learners with practical, industry-relevant knowledge. Ideal for software engineers, aspiring architects, and tech enthusiasts, SysDesign stands out by combining theoretical concepts with real-world applications, making complex topics accessible and engaging. Its structured approach helps learners build a solid understanding of designing robust, scalable systems, preparing them for technical interviews, professional growth, or project development.

YAP is an innovative language learning app focused on developing speaking skills from day one. Unlike traditional apps that prioritize multiple-choice questions and tapping, YAP emphasizes real conversation practice by encouraging users to speak and receive immediate AI-driven pronunciation feedback. Its unique approach helps learners build confidence and fluency through active speaking, making language acquisition more effective and engaging. Every completed lesson is verified via on-chain proof, adding a layer of credibility and motivation for serious learners. Designed for language enthusiasts, travelers, students, and professionals, YAP aims to bridge the gap between understanding a language and actually speaking it with ease. Its real-time feedback system sets it apart from conventional apps, making language learning more interactive and practical.
